[ARCHIV!] Alle Fragen von Anfängern, um das Forum nicht zu überladen. Fachleute, gehen Sie nicht vorbei. Ohne dich kann ich nirgendwo hingehen - 4. - Seite 355

 
artmedia70:
Geben Sie Ihre Ausschreibung ohne Bedingungen aus und sehen Sie nach. So etwas wie Wunder gibt es nicht. Geben Sie in den Kommentaren auch die Werte der Flags aus, die für die Alarmausgabe verantwortlich sind

Habe nur 1 Zeile in EA - Alert output geschrieben:

int start()
  {
    Alert("Test");
    return;
  }

Setzen Sie es auf das Werkzeug - mindestens 1 Alarm kam heraus...

 
GygaByte:

Habe nur 1 Zeile in EA - Alert output geschrieben:

Habe das Werkzeug angesetzt - mindestens 1 Alarm kam heraus...

Kommen die Zecken?
 
Robot_al:

Warte, Zhunko!

Laufen Sie nicht weg, ich bin ganz bei FileWrite( ). Gibt es nicht irgendeine API-Funktion, um "r\n" programmatisch zu entfernen?

Danke, dass Sie mich an FileWriteString() erinnert haben. Ich werde experimentieren... natürlich ist es schade, dass es die Daten als "String" schreibt... ich brauche Excel, um die geschriebenen Daten anschließend in Spalten zu trennen... ich werde versuchen, ";" zwischen die Daten zu setzen... vielleicht versteht Excel sie als Trennzeichen.

Wenn Sie die Zeichenkette weiter schreiben müssen (MQL4 begrenzt sie auf 63 Zellen), können Sie den Dateizeiger um 2 Bytes nach hinten verschieben und mit FileWrite( ) weiterschreiben. Denken Sie daran, anstelle des Zeilenumbruchs ein Zellentrennzeichen zu verwenden.

Es gibt solche WinAPI-Funktionen, mit denen die Datei ohne Zeilenumbruch überschrieben werden kann, sie schneiden die Datei bei Bedarf zu. Aber sollte man das tun?

 
Zhunko:

Wenn Sie den String weiter schreiben müssen (MQL4 begrenzt ihn auf 63 Zellen), können Sie den Dateizeiger um 2 Bytes verschieben und mit FileWrite( ) fortfahren. Denken Sie nur daran, anstelle des Zeilenumbruchs ein Zellentrennzeichen zu setzen.

Um eine Datei ohne Zeilenumbruch zu überschreiben, gibt es solche WinAPI-Funktionen, die eine Datei dort beschneiden, wo sie beschnitten werden soll. Aber sollte man sie beschneiden?

Ja, ja, ja, ich brauche es für die Zeilenfortsetzung... eigentlich ist es mir egal, ob ich es mit FileWrite( ) oder FileWriteString() schreibe. Jetzt habe ich FileWriteString( ) ausprobiert, es ist OK... Ich werde es später in Excel machen, es nach Spalten verteilen.

Hmmm...um 2 Bytes versetzt? Das werde ich auch versuchen. Vielen Dank für Ihre Hilfe. Tipps sind gut.

 
Können Sie mir sagen, wie man mit einem EA handelt? Ich installierte es Ilian1.6. Ich versuchte es auf einem Demo-Konto, um es zu testen, macht es viel Fehler? Wozu brauchen wir also die Expert Advisors? Wie handelt ein EA von selbst?
 
nach einem vorher festgelegten Algorithmus handeln, sich dann ausklinken und nie wieder etwas davon erwähnen.
 
Ich danke Ihnen!
BeerGod:
nach einem vorher festgelegten Algorithmus handeln, sich dann ausklinken und nie wieder etwas davon erwähnen.
 

Welche würden Sie empfehlen?

 
3299926:

Welche würden Sie empfehlen?


Ihr eigenes.
 
Vinin:

Ihr.

Ich meine Ihre :))))))

Komm schon...